Customer module Monitoring and protective circuits Control The set-up elements and the components for theapplication-specific controller settings are located on the plug-in customer module. In case of a replace- ment of a drive, the customer module can be re- moved and installed into the new device. This pre- serves the controller settings and nothing but the offset has to be readjusted. Standard monitoring and protection circuits protectdrive and motor even against damages, even in extreme situations, and provide for a drive switch-off in case of a fault. Data Sheet 6650.250, V 2.0TrioDrive A5 The pulses are generated by 5 volts line drivers (RS422 compatible; G1 and G3 options). A version with 24 volts pulse output is also available (G2 and G4 options).
